DIP switches overview
The conguration switches located on the MediaBridge module are used to set various operation modes of the
interface. Incorrect DIP switch settings may cause the interface to not work properly or to not operate at all.
Disconnect the vehicle harness from the module and set the ignition to the off position for 60 seconds
after changing the switches then reconnect the module!

DIP switch settings
The following DIP switch settings are used to congure the MediaBridge module to interface with
the various vehicle radios. Before installation, set the DIP switch to the position shown for the
corresponding radios.
Car conguration switches
CD changer (CDC)
OFF
OFF
Use for radios that have integrated
satellite radio or do not support SAT
mode. External CDC (trunk or glove
box) must be disconnected. Text
display is not available in this
emulation. Sirius Connect is NOT
supported in this mode.
Satellite (SAT)
ONON
Use on radios with SAT or XM
button for best experience. Must be
selected to support Sirius Connect
tuner. Available on North American
radios. Factory SAT tuner can be
retained if this integration kit is
connected directly to the tuner.

Attention installer! Please read the following!
DICE strongly recommends that the unit be installed in an easily accessible place!
DO NOT PLACE IT BEHIND THE RADIO AND DO NOT HIDE UNDER CARPET!
Whether the unit is professionally or self installed, put the module where you, the end user can get to it easily
in the future. (Have the installer show you where the interface module is installed.)
Installing the module behind the radio will make it difcult to:
-Add possible future upgrades, changing software, adding new features, improving operation;
-Access the AUX input on the module to attach any audio device;
-Access the DIP switches located on the module;
-Remove the unit in case of failure.
MAKE SURE THAT THE MODULE IS IN AN ACCESSIBLE PLACE!
